| // Trait wrapper to simplify using TableGen Record defining a MLIR Trait. |
| // |
| //===----------------------------------------------------------------------===// |
| |
| #include "mlir/TableGen/Trait.h" |
| #include "mlir/TableGen/Interfaces.h" |
| #include "mlir/TableGen/Predicate.h" |
| #include "llvm/ADT/StringExtras.h" |
| #include "llvm/Support/FormatVariadic.h" |
| #include "llvm/TableGen/Error.h" |
| #include "llvm/TableGen/Record.h" |
| |
| using namespace mlir; |
| using namespace mlir::tblgen; |
| |
| //===----------------------------------------------------------------------===// |
| // Trait |
| //===----------------------------------------------------------------------===// |
| |
| Trait Trait::create(const llvm::Init *init) { |
| auto def = cast<llvm::DefInit>(init)->getDef(); |
| if (def->isSubClassOf("PredTrait")) |
| return Trait(Kind::Pred, def); |
| if (def->isSubClassOf("GenInternalTrait")) |
| return Trait(Kind::Internal, def); |
| if (def->isSubClassOf("InterfaceTrait")) |
| return Trait(Kind::Interface, def); |
| assert(def->isSubClassOf("NativeTrait")); |
| return Trait(Kind::Native, def); |
| } |
| |
| Trait::Trait(Kind kind, const llvm::Record *def) : def(def), kind(kind) {} |
| |
| //===----------------------------------------------------------------------===// |
| // NativeTrait |
| //===----------------------------------------------------------------------===// |
| |
| std::string NativeTrait::getFullyQualifiedTraitName() const { |
| llvm::StringRef trait = def->getValueAsString("trait"); |
| llvm::StringRef cppNamespace = def->getValueAsString("cppNamespace"); |
| return cppNamespace.empty() ? trait.str() |
| : (cppNamespace + "::" + trait).str(); |
| } |
| |
| //===----------------------------------------------------------------------===// |
| // InternalTrait |
| //===----------------------------------------------------------------------===// |
| |
| llvm::StringRef InternalTrait::getFullyQualifiedTraitName() const { |
| return def->getValueAsString("trait"); |
| } |
| |
| //===----------------------------------------------------------------------===// |
| // PredTrait |
| //===----------------------------------------------------------------------===// |
| |
| std::string PredTrait::getPredTemplate() const { |
| auto pred = Pred(def->getValueInit("predicate")); |
| return pred.getCondition(); |
| } |
| |
| llvm::StringRef PredTrait::getSummary() const { |
| return def->getValueAsString("summary"); |
| } |
| |
| //===----------------------------------------------------------------------===// |
| // InterfaceTrait |
| //===----------------------------------------------------------------------===// |
| |
| Interface InterfaceTrait::getInterface() const { return Interface(def); } |
| |
| std::string InterfaceTrait::getFullyQualifiedTraitName() const { |
| llvm::StringRef trait = def->getValueAsString("trait"); |
| llvm::StringRef cppNamespace = def->getValueAsString("cppNamespace"); |
| return cppNamespace.empty() ? trait.str() |
| : (cppNamespace + "::" + trait).str(); |
| } |
| |
| bool InterfaceTrait::shouldDeclareMethods() const { |
| return def->isSubClassOf("DeclareInterfaceMethods"); |
| } |
| |
| std::vector<StringRef> InterfaceTrait::getAlwaysDeclaredMethods() const { |
| return def->getValueAsListOfStrings("alwaysOverriddenMethods"); |
| } |
